I picked up a pristine used Attack of the Clones disc the other day, and when I put it in my dvd player it says 'loading' and just stalls there. I exchanged it for another copy and got the same results. Neither my Phantom Menace nor my original trilogy discs have this problem. I use a Pioneer 578A which, to be honest, has been giving me a bit of trouble as of late. Anyone have any info/ideas on what I can do?

This particular disc does take a long time to load on the 578a, but it does eventually load for me. I don't remember if this happened the first time I played AOTC, my recollection was that it didn't; but, the last two times I played this movie it did take a long time to load.

P.S. I just timed it and it took about 45 seconds before the FBI Warning screen came up.

You're right. It took about 75 seconds for me this morning. I picked up a lens cleaner today and now it's down to about 40 seconds (my lens was in DESPERATE need of cleaning). Thanks a lot!
